Itinerary

Day 1 - Arrive Kathmandu and relax in hotel

              Group dinner and presentation

Day 2 - Fly to Lukla and trek to Phakding

Day 3 - Trek to Namche Bazaar

Day 4 - Trek to Thame and back to NB

Day 5 - Acclimatisation Rest Day

Day 6 - Trek to Tengboche

Day 7 - Trek to Periche

Day 8 - Acclimatisation Rest Day

Day 9 - Trek to Lobuche

Day 10 - Trek to Gorak Shep

Day 11 - Kala Pattar and Everest Base Camp

Day 12 - Gorak Shep - Dingboche

Day 13 - Dingboche - Namche Bazaar

Day 14 - Trek to Lukla for Namche Bazaar

Day 15 - Fly to Kathmandu

Day 16 - Rest and some local sightseeing

Day 17 - Depart Kathmandu for home

Flights

Flights to Kathmandu from the UK are between £450 and £800 depending when you book and with which carrier. It is always advisable to book early to avoid the higher seat costs. Gulf, Qatar, Emirates, Biman and Austrian airlines are some of the operators who fly between the UK and Nepal.

Shrinking Horizons Charity - We support a charity in the Khumbu region of Nepal that provides schooling for children up to the age of 10 on a steep sided, remote hillside opposite the village of Lukla across the thundering Dudh Khosi river. 3 Challenges donate a 5% profit from all of their Nepal challenges to Shrinking Horizons, a Nepalese School Charity in the Khumbu Region.
